East Ridge at Cutler Bay is best suited for active, independent seniors who value a resort-style campus with abundant social life, broad programming, and the option to step up to assisted living on site if and when needs change. The property spans a substantial, park-like setting with lush landscaping, flowering trees, and easy access to nature, contributing to a sense of venue that many residents call uplifting. Independent living is a core appeal here: one-story units, townhomes, and a woodshop, plus a nursery for classes or personal projects, create a feeling of ownership within a larger, supportive community. The dining options are plentiful and flexible, with venues including a formal dining room, a bistro, and room-service possibilities, all complementing a calendar packed with exercise classes, live music, games, and cultural outings. For families seeking robust social opportunities and a strong sense of belonging, East Ridge often delivers.
Those who should consider alternatives are families prioritizing medical care, clear continuity of chronic or acute care, or cost containment. The community does not accept Medicare or Medicaid, which complicates options for residents relying on government coverage. Several reviews flag staffing levels as a concern, particularly for assisted living or rehab needs, and there are warnings about limited medical presence (a resident doctor described as a "ghost" in at least one account) and under-staffed nursing or aides. Rehab services receive mixed reactions - some praise attentive, personalized care, others call the therapy program weak or inconsistent. For individuals with significant ongoing medical requirements, or households seeking predictable, lower-cost care, East Ridge may not align with those priorities.
The strongest positives - social life, staff warmth, and the breadth of activities - tend to offset many downsides for people who arrive with a mindset toward engagement and independence. Reviewers consistently highlight a friendly, earnest staff, residents who are welcoming, and a campus that encourages participation through daily living, entertainment, and organized outings. A sizable independent community (hundreds of residents in the mix, plus townhouses and on-site amenities) translates into immediate social capital: neighbors who exercise together, attend events, or participate in shared hobbies. For many, the ability to access diverse dining formats, a pool, and easy mobility around the grounds via golf carts creates a high-value everyday experience - one that can justify the premium price point for those who prize lifestyle and atmosphere.
Room arrangements and the physical footprint present both appeal and caveats. Independent living units include one-story homes and villas, often described as generous in feel, with options that can accommodate couples. On the flip side, some reviews note smaller rooms and unfurnished apartments, which may require initial outlays or furniture-furnishing coordination. The campus's size - two to three-story segments with gate access and transport within the community - supports a self-contained lifestyle, yet it can feel isolating for residents who would prefer quicker access to outside hospitals or urgent care, given the stated distance to medical facilities. The presence of a gated, self-contained environment is a strength for security and privacy, but it also means that medical contingencies demand closer attention to off-site options.
To decide, families should verify pricing scaffolds, what is included in monthly fees, and how costs escalate when transitioning from independent to assisted living. Tours should probe staffing ratios, especially for ADLs, as well as RN availability, the breadth and quality of therapy, and the specific dining accommodations for dietary restrictions. It is wise to speak directly with current residents about the consistency of care, meal quality, and responsiveness of aides and nurses. In addition, ask about transportation schedules, memory care capabilities if applicable, and the policy on pets, family events, and guest stays. A thorough cost and services comparison with nearby options will clarify whether East Ridge's upscale, activity-rich environment is worth the premium given the family's healthcare needs and budget.
In the end, East Ridge at Cutler Bay is a compelling, high-caliber choice for healthy seniors who want sustained social engagement and a lively, purpose-built community. It stands apart for its grounds, social infrastructure, and range of on-site features that support an independent or lightly assisted lifestyle. However, for families prioritizing robust medical support, predictably lower costs, or immediate, high-intensity care, alternatives should be seriously considered. The decision hinges on matching the resident's care trajectory, financial plan, and desired quality of life to the campus's strengths - chief among them a vibrant community life and generous amenities, weighed against staffing realities and the cost-to-value equation.

Dementia encompasses a range of cognitive impairments characterized by types such as Alzheimer's and vascular dementia, and follows a seven-stage progression model known as the Global Deterioration Scale (GDS), highlighting varying symptoms and decline timelines. Early detection allows for lifestyle adjustments to potentially slow progression, while caregivers need support and resources to manage the challenges involved in caring for affected individuals.

Comprehensive Insights into Activities of Daily Living (ADLs) and Their Assessment
Activities of Daily Living (ADLs) are fundamental tasks vital for an individual's independence, particularly in older adults over 85, and include functions like bathing and dressing; assessing ADLs alongside Instrumental Activities of Daily Living (IADLs) helps determine the level of required assistance due to age-related health challenges. Tailored support plans, involving family and community resources, are essential for maintaining dignity and autonomy in assisted living environments.
